🔹Distinct means in aiding the Salafī Da'wah🔹

Sheikh Abū Muhammad Abdulhamīd Al-Zoukorī -may Allāh grant him success- wrote:

All praises are due to Allāh, and peace be upon the Messenger of Allāh.

As to what follows:

This is a summary of the points mentioned in my book, 'Distinct means in aiding the Salafī Da'wah':

1. Supporting the Deen of Allāh.

2. Being Sincere.

3. Adhering to the Sunnah.

4. Seeking Knowledge [of the sharī'ah] and being equipped with it.

5. Implementing knowledge.

6. Being patient in seeking knowledge, implementing it and giving Da'wah.

7. Adopting a gentle approach when giving Da'wah.

8. Addressing people according to their level [of understanding].

9. Eagerness in maintaining Brotherhood.

10. Starting with the most important matter first and then moving forward in order of importance.

11. Giving [heart softening] reminders every now and then.

12. Giving importance to the houses of Allāh (Masjids).

13. Exerting effort in advising.

14. Enjoining good and forbidding evil.

15. Exercising wisdom when giving Da'wah.

16. Refuting the people of innovation.

17. Taking knowledge from its rightful people.

18. Sitting with the people of Sunnah.

19. Forsaking the people of innovation.

20. Being generous and considerate.

21. Being attached to the scholars.

22. Wishing guidance for people.

23. Preserving time.

24. Consulting the people of understanding.

25. Being continual in performing righteous deeds.

26. Eagerness for unity.

27. Bravery.

28. Preserving (people's) honour and sanctities

29. Showing warmth and friendliness.

30. Steadfastness.

31. Professing the truth.

32. Distancing oneself from the people of trials and tribulations.

33. Humility.

34. Doing Jihād in its variant types while meeting its conditions.

35. Showing gratitude to Allāh.

36. Having excellent character.

37. Pardoning & forgiving.

38. Examining & scrutinising [doubtful information].

39. Being just.

40. Having true reliance upon Allāh.

41. Confronting hearsays and rumours.

42. Returning to the truth.

43. Seeking safety from trials and tribulations.

44. Abstinence from the Dunyā.

45. Staying clear of recklessness.

46. Treating people according to their status.

47. Remembrance of Allāh.

48. Foresight is a reason for triumph.

49. Seeking forgiveness from sins and shortcomings on a regular basis, and with Allāh lies success.

50. Being content with Salafiyyah.

The means in aiding the Salafī Da'wah are plenty, but these are the most inclusive of them all.

🔹BENEFIT: you should say, the shortest Sūrah in the Qur'ān - not, the smallest Sūrah...🔹

🔻🔹 ســـم اللــه الرحــمــن الـرحـــيــم 🔹🔻


🔹BENEFIT: you should say, the shortest Sūrah in the Qur'ān - not, the smallest Sūrah...🔹

On the 29th/06/1440 AH, Sheikh Abū Muhammad Abdulhamīd Al-Zoukorī -may Allāh grant him success- said:

🔻🔹🔹🔹🔹🎙🔹🔹🔹🔹🔻

This question goes to you O Abdulkarēm. Do we say, the 'smallest' Sūrah in the Qur'ān, or the 'shortest'?

Student: Shortest (Aqsar).

Sheikh. Yes, shortest (Aqsar). It is more appropriate to say this than to say 'smallest' Sūrah.

So for example, you would say, the shortest Sūrah in the Qur'ān (Sūratul Ikhlās) equates to a third of the Qur'ān.

And the same applies to Hadeeth (prophetic narrations). Don't say, the smallest Hadeeth. You should rather say, one of the shortest Hadeeth is...and the Prophet ﷺ was given the ability to express comprehensive knowledge using very few words.

With that said, we believe that Allāh's speech yatafādhal (some speech is more virtuous and more excellent than others).
So, Sūratul Fātihah is the greatest Sūrah, Āyatul Kursī is the greatest Āyah, Sūratul Ikhlās equates to one third of the Qur'ān, etc.

And this preferential difference that exists in the Qur'ān indicates to the preferential difference in Allāh's names and attributes. And although some of the people of knowledge said there is no preferential difference in this regard, the evidences however, indicate otherwise, and Sheikhul Islam has given an extensive clarification of this fact in many of his works.

So, you should say Aqsar (shortest) - not Asghar (smallest)
